Introducción
  • Bienvenida e introducción
  • Acerca del curso
  • Creando nuestro proyecto con create-react-app
  • Como es un archivo de prueba
  • Que es Jest?
  • Jest: primeros pasos
  • Que es enzyme e instalación
  • Tipos de tests, unitarios, integración y e2e
  • Que deberíamos probar en los tests?
  • Funciones puras e impuras
Probando nuestra primera app
  • Nuestra primera app: Todo List
  • Tipos de renderizado en enzyme
  • Shallow render y simulando clicks
  • Probando formularios con hooks
  • Pruebas a nuestro custom hook: parte 1
  • Pruebas a nuestro custom hook: parte 2
  • Test de integración: probando App
Escribiendo tests en redux
  • Nuestra segunda app: registro de finanzas personales
  • Probando nuestro reducer
  • Probando nuestro formulario
  • Probando componente de dashboard
  • Probando componente de finanzas
  • Probando App: conectado con redux
Material extra
  • Explicamos nuestra aplicación antes de testear nuestro thunk
  • Probando nuestro thunk
Palabras Finales
  • Agradecimientos y palabras finales